#91b588 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#91b588 is composed of 56.9% red, 71%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 24.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 108 degrees, a saturation of 23.3% and a lightness of 62.2%. #91b588 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#236b11. Closest websafe color is: #99cc99.

#91b588 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#91b588 has RGB values of R:145, G:181,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0, Y:0.25,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 9549192.
